About This Home
Nestled in the charming Lawnton neighborhood, this delightful Cape Cod-style home offers a blend of coziness and convenience. Step inside this detached brick residence to a living room with a fireplace, eat-in kitchen, two bedrooms, and a full bath on the main floor. A bonus room on the second floor that stretches the length of the house could be another living space, master bedroom, or office. The full basement provides ample storage and laundry facilities, complete with a washer and dryer for your convenience. Located just off of Derry Street, enjoy easy access to I-83 and US-322. The low-maintenance lot size will allow you to spend more time enjoying your home and less time on upkeep. Available for lease immediately. Nestled along the banks of Susquehanna River between Pittsburgh and Philadelphia, Harrisburg is the capital city of Pennsylvania. This sprawling city features a range of historic attractions such as the National Civil War Museum, Pennsylvania State Capitol, State Museum of Pennsylvania, and Fort Hunter Mansion and Park. Harrisburg exudes a small-town charm while offering plenty of entertainment options.
Residents enjoy catching a Senators baseball game at Metro Bank Park, seeing the Harrisburg Symphony Orchestra perform at the Forum Auditorium, and exploring the latest exhibit at the Whitaker Center for Science and the Arts. After you find your affordable apartment in the city, explore the Wildwood Park walking trail, admire Susquehanna Museum of Art’s collection, take part in the Harrisburg Shakespeare Festival, and stroll along the Susquehanna at Riverfront Park.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
